The Importance Of Biomedical Incinerators In Healthcare Facilities

In healthcare facilities, the proper disposal of medical waste is crucial to prevent the spread of infections and maintain a safe and hygienic environment for patients and healthcare workers. biomedical incinerators play a critical role in the disposal of medical waste, ensuring that potentially hazardous materials are destroyed in a controlled and efficient manner.

A biomedical incinerator is a specialized type of incinerator that is designed to safely and effectively dispose of medical waste. Medical waste includes items such as used needles, syringes, bandages, gloves, and other materials that may be contaminated with infectious agents. Proper disposal of medical waste is essential to prevent the spread of infections and protect the health of patients, healthcare workers, and the general public.

biomedical incinerators work by subjecting medical waste to high temperatures, typically ranging from 800 to 1200 degrees Celsius. At these high temperatures, organic materials are rapidly oxidized, while inorganic materials are reduced to ash. The intense heat generated by the incinerator effectively destroys pathogens, viruses, and bacteria that may be present in the waste, rendering it safe for disposal.

In addition to destroying pathogens, biomedical incinerators also help to reduce the volume of medical waste. Medical waste can take up a significant amount of space, especially in large healthcare facilities. By incinerating medical waste, facilities can significantly reduce the volume of waste that needs to be disposed of, ultimately saving space and reducing the costs associated with waste disposal.

Furthermore, biomedical incinerators are designed to meet strict environmental regulations and safety standards. They are equipped with advanced air pollution control systems that help to minimize emissions of harmful pollutants into the atmosphere. These systems include filters and scrubbers that capture and neutralize harmful gases and particles before they are released into the environment.
